Ticket: Vault locked — can't ship the cutoff fix

Hey — the Crumbline bakery app's order-cutoff rule (the 2pm same-day thing) has a fix ready, but the config vault locked itself after Jonas's token expired mid-rotation. Release manager heads-up: we can't sign the build until it's unsealed, so tonight's deploy is at risk. Everything else is green. To unseal the vault, use the recovery passphrase written just below this line.

vault phrase of yaguf-hahaf = druath-holix

**Q: Lookups to the Lanternfell API keep failing intermittently — what's going on?**

A: This is the known flaky DNS issue on the Orrinvale staging cluster. The caching resolver occasionally serves stale records after a node rotation, so retries sometimes hit a dead address. The short-term fix is flushing the resolver cache via the maintenance console. That console is sealed behind an encrypted config, which you unlock with the recovery passphrase below.

recovery phrase for hahag-tadup: zorox-wenath

**Action item: SDK parity drift (Fernwheel client libraries)**

So, the Kestrel (mobile) and Dray (server) SDKs drifted again — retry semantics diverged three releases back and nobody noticed until a partner integration broke. Fix is a shared parity spec plus a conformance suite that both SDKs run in CI; any divergence fails the build. Reviewer, please check that the suite covers backoff, pagination, and error mapping, not just the happy path. Both SDKs now read from one canonical config, shown below.

tuning constants:
RATE_LIMITS = {
    "istox": 465,
    "wendor": 846,
    "novvan": 466,
    "julok": 655,
    "sorax": 651,
    "belath": 752,
    "druax": 1007,
}

// Hey, welcome aboard. This sets up the client for TallyGate, the service
// that counts turnstile clicks at Marrowfield Stadium. Each spin posts an
// event; we batch them every five seconds so don't panic if the dashboard
// lags a bit during kickoff rushes. Gate IDs are zero-indexed, which trips
// everyone up at least once. The client authenticates with the key below.

API key for bageg-kajef: vxb2-ss